WebMay 29, 2011 · Ilitsch, Daniza. OPERA SINGER (SERBIA) BORN 21 Feb 1914, Beograd - DIED 15 Jan 1965, Wien. GRAVE LOCATION Wien: Feuerhalle Simmering, 11., … WebIlitsch, Daniza, Serbian soprano; b. Belgrade, Feb. 21, 1914; d. Vienna, Jan. 15, 1965. She studied at the Stankovic Cons. in Belgrade, then in Berlin. She made her operatic debut as Nedda in Pagliacci with the Berlin State Opera (Nov. 6, 1936); was on its roster for 2 seasons, then was a member of the Vienna State Opera (1938–41).
